Vapor barrier liners can be a pivotal and significant addition to wintertime and shoulder-period outfits and gear programs, especially for those who are outside for lengthy amounts of time in frigid conditions. VBL’s reduce loft-loss, inspire greater thermoregulation, and reduce evaporative warmth decline.

In sum, I have grown to be persuaded of the value of VBL’s and also have tried to seek out the bounds in their applicability. They are absolutely most critical on multi-working day journeys in frigid situations, but They can be beneficial for equally shorter and warmer outings far too.

The VBL must be on The within of one's bag, to make sure that insensible perspiration (aka sweat) are unable to go into your bag’s insulation. I like to recommend VBL clothes worn beyond your foundation layers but inside of every little thing else, so as to use all of your outfits to bed.
